If you adore the comforting embrace of pasta combined with rich, flavorful sauce, then this Creamy Roasted Garlic Basil Pasta Recipe is about to become your new go-to. Imagine tender strands of pasta coated in a luscious, dreamy sauce bursting with the sweet depth of slow-roasted garlic, the fresh brightness of basil, and the unmistakable umami kick of Parmesan cheese. This dish is a perfect harmony of creamy, aromatic, and savory that feels both indulgent and wholesome, making it a standout meal for any occasion.

Ingredients You’ll Need
These ingredients may seem simple, but each plays a crucial role in building layers of flavor and texture that make this Creamy Roasted Garlic Basil Pasta Recipe so irresistibly delicious. From the sweetness of the roasted garlic to the silky smoothness of heavy cream, here’s everything you’ll gather to create this masterpiece.
- 3 large whole garlic bulbs: Roasting these transforms raw garlic’s sharpness into a mellow, sweet paste that is the star of the sauce.
- 1 medium yellow onion, finely chopped: Adds a gentle sweetness and depth when sautéed.
- 1 can (14 oz) diced tomatoes: Brings acidity and body, balancing the richness of the cream and butter.
- 2 tbsp fresh basil, chopped: Offers vibrant color and a fresh aromatic kick; keep some aside for garnish.
- 1/4 cup heavy cream: Adds luscious creaminess making the sauce irresistibly smooth.
- 2 tbsp unsalted butter: Enhances richness and helps meld the flavors beautifully.
- 1/4 cup grated Parmesan cheese: Provides a nutty, savory punch and thickens the sauce gently.
- 12 oz dried pasta (spaghetti, linguine, or fettuccine): The perfect tender vehicle to carry all that glorious sauce.
- 2 tbsp olive oil: Used for roasting garlic and sautéing onion, lending fruity depth.
- 1/2 tsp salt: Elevates and balances all the flavors perfectly.
- 1/4 tsp freshly ground black pepper: Adds subtle heat and complexity.
- 1/2 tsp crushed red pepper flakes (optional): For a touch of spicy warmth if you love a bit of bite.
How to Make Creamy Roasted Garlic Basil Pasta Recipe
Step 1: Roast the Garlic to Sweet Perfection
Start by preheating your oven to 400°F and preparing your garlic bulbs. Slice the tops off each bulb just enough to expose the tops of the cloves, drizzle generously with olive oil, then wrap tightly in foil. Roast for 35 to 40 minutes—this slow roasting transforms pungent raw garlic into soft, caramelized treasure. Once golden and tender, let them cool slightly so you can easily squeeze out a sweet, fragrant paste that will be the heart of your sauce.
Step 2: Cook the Pasta Al Dente
While your garlic roasts, bring a large pot of salted water to a rolling boil. Choose your favorite pasta—spaghetti, linguine, or fettuccine are perfect—and cook it following package instructions until just al dente. Reserve half a cup of the starchy pasta water before draining; this will help you achieve the perfect silky consistency for the sauce later.
Step 3: Sauté Onion and Blend with Roasted Garlic
In a large skillet, heat 2 tablespoons of olive oil over medium heat. Toss in your finely chopped onions and sauté gently until translucent and soft, about 5 minutes. Then, introduce your luscious roasted garlic paste, stirring for about a minute until fragrant. This step layers in a fragrant sweetness that will shine throughout the sauce.
Step 4: Simmer the Tomato and Basil Sauce
To the skillet, add the diced tomatoes, chopped fresh basil, salt, black pepper, and if you’re in the mood for a slight kick, crushed red pepper flakes. Let this mélange simmer for 8 to 10 minutes so the flavors meld seamlessly, creating a slightly thickened, aromatic base for your creamy sauce.
Step 5: Stir in Dairy and Cheese for Creamy Perfection
Next, stir in the butter and heavy cream, allowing the mixture to simmer gently for 2 minutes. Then sprinkle in the grated Parmesan cheese, stirring until it melts completely and the sauce becomes luxuriously smooth. This is the moment the sauce comes alive with richness and depth.
Step 6: Combine Pasta and Sauce
Finally, toss your drained pasta directly into the skillet with the sauce. Gradually add some of the reserved pasta water as needed to loosen the sauce and help it cling beautifully to every strand of pasta. This technique ensures a creamy yet balanced texture that feels indulgent but never heavy.
How to Serve Creamy Roasted Garlic Basil Pasta Recipe
Garnishes
To elevate the plating, sprinkle extra freshly chopped basil and a generous grating of Parmesan cheese right before serving. A light drizzle of high-quality olive oil adds a glossy finish and an extra layer of flavor that makes each bite divine.
Side Dishes
This dish pairs wonderfully with a crisp green salad tossed in a tangy vinaigrette to brighten the palate. Garlic bread or a warm, crusty baguette is also a fantastic companion, perfect for sopping up any leftover sauce on your plate.
Creative Ways to Present
For a fun presentation, twist the pasta into neat nests atop each plate and garnish with whole basil leaves. You can even add roasted cherry tomatoes or a sprinkle of toasted pine nuts for added texture and visual appeal. This makes the dish not just delicious but a feast for the eyes too.
Make Ahead and Storage
Storing Leftovers
If you happen to have leftovers (though it’s hard to resist finishing it all!), store the pasta and sauce separately in airtight containers in the refrigerator. This prevents the pasta from becoming too soggy and helps maintain the sauce’s creamy texture.
Freezing
You can freeze the sauce on its own for up to two months. Just place it in a freezer-safe container, leaving some room for expansion. When ready to enjoy, thaw overnight in the refrigerator and reheat gently on the stove with a splash of cream or pasta water to bring it back to life.
Reheating
Reheat leftovers gently in a skillet over low heat, stirring frequently and adding reserved pasta water or a little cream to restore the sauce’s smooth, creamy consistency. Avoid microwaving as it might separate the sauce or dry out the pasta.
FAQs
Can I use fresh garlic instead of roasted garlic?
While fresh garlic will give you a sharper, more pungent flavor, roasting garlic transforms it into a mellow, sweet paste that is fundamental to this pasta’s creamy, balanced taste. Using fresh garlic will change the character of the dish significantly.
Is this Creamy Roasted Garlic Basil Pasta Recipe suitable for vegetarians?
Absolutely! This recipe is entirely meat-free and uses vegetarian-friendly ingredients like Parmesan cheese and butter, making it a perfect choice for a vegetarian meal that’s rich and satisfying.
What type of pasta works best for this recipe?
Spaghetti, linguine, or fettuccine all work beautifully as they have the perfect shape and texture to hold onto the creamy sauce. Feel free to try other long pastas if you prefer, but these are tried-and-true options.
Can I make this dish vegan?
To make a vegan version, swap the heavy cream and butter for plant-based alternatives like coconut cream and vegan butter, and use a vegan Parmesan substitute. The flavor profile changes slightly but remains wonderfully creamy and delicious.
How spicy is this recipe? Can I omit the crushed red pepper flakes?
The crushed red pepper flakes are optional and only add a gentle touch of heat. If you prefer no spice, simply leave them out—the dish will still be full of flavor and creamy indulgence.
Final Thoughts
There is something genuinely magical about the way this Creamy Roasted Garlic Basil Pasta Recipe can turn simple ingredients into a stunning, flavorful meal. Whether you’re cooking for family, friends, or a quiet night in, this dish delivers warmth, comfort, and joy in every bite. I encourage you to give it a try soon—you might just find your new favorite pasta recipe to cherish and share.
Print
Creamy Roasted Garlic Basil Pasta Recipe
- Prep Time: 10 minutes
- Cook Time: 50 minutes
- Total Time: 60 minutes
- Yield: 4 servings
- Category: Vegetarian Favorites
- Method: Roasting
- Cuisine: Italian
- Diet: Vegetarian
Description
This Roasted Garlic Pasta Sauce is a creamy and flavorful Italian-inspired sauce highlighting sweet roasted garlic, fresh basil, and Parmesan cheese, paired perfectly with tender pasta. Ideal for a comforting vegetarian meal, this easy-to-make sauce brings out deep, mellow garlic flavors complemented by a touch of heat from red pepper flakes and richness from heavy cream and butter.
Ingredients
Vegetables
- 3 large whole garlic bulbs
- 1 medium yellow onion, finely chopped
- 1 can (14 oz) diced tomatoes
- 2 tbsp fresh basil, chopped (plus extra for garnish)
Dairy
- 1/4 cup heavy cream
- 2 tbsp unsalted butter
- 1/4 cup grated Parmesan cheese (plus more for serving)
Pantry
- 12 oz dried pasta (spaghetti, linguine, or fettuccine)
- 2 tbsp olive oil (plus extra for drizzling)
- 1/2 tsp salt
- 1/4 tsp freshly ground black pepper
- 1/2 tsp crushed red pepper flakes (optional)
Instructions
- Prepare Oven and Roast Garlic: Preheat the oven to 400°F (200°C). Slice the tops off the garlic bulbs to expose the cloves, place each bulb on foil, drizzle with olive oil, and wrap tightly. Roast for 35 to 40 minutes until the garlic is golden brown and soft. Let cool slightly before handling.
- Mash Roasted Garlic: Squeeze the softened roasted garlic cloves out of their skins into a small bowl and mash into a smooth paste using a fork or spoon.
- Cook Pasta: Bring a large pot of salted water to a boil. Cook the dried pasta according to package instructions until al dente. Reserve 1/2 cup of the pasta cooking water, then drain the pasta well.
- Sauté Onion and Garlic: In a large skillet, heat 2 tablespoons of olive oil over medium heat. Add the finely chopped onion and sauté until translucent and softened, approximately 5 minutes. Stir in the mashed roasted garlic paste and cook for 1 minute until fragrant.
- Simmer Sauce: Add the canned diced tomatoes, chopped fresh basil, salt, freshly ground black pepper, and crushed red pepper flakes if using. Reduce the heat and let the sauce simmer gently for 8 to 10 minutes, allowing the flavors to meld and the sauce to thicken slightly.
- Incorporate Dairy: Stir in the unsalted butter and heavy cream, allowing the sauce to simmer for another 2 minutes. Then add the grated Parmesan cheese and mix until fully combined and creamy.
- Combine Pasta and Sauce: Add the cooked pasta to the sauce, tossing gently to coat evenly. Gradually add the reserved pasta water as needed to reach your desired sauce creaminess and consistency.
- Serve: Serve the pasta immediately garnished with extra chopped basil and a sprinkle of Parmesan cheese. Drizzle with a little olive oil if desired for added richness.
Notes
- Roasting garlic mellows its flavor making the pasta sauce rich and sweet without harshness.
- Reserve pasta water adds starch to loosen the sauce and help it cling to the pasta.
- Red pepper flakes are optional but add a nice subtle heat.
- Use freshly grated Parmesan for the best melting and flavor.
- This sauce pairs well with spaghetti, linguine, or fettuccine noodles.
- Leftover sauce can be refrigerated for up to 3 days and reheated gently.

